๐ ํธ๋ญ์ด, ๊ณ ์ฌ๋ฆฌ, ๋๋ฌด, ํ ๋, ๋์ฝ
- ๊ณตํต Rule
- ์ปค๋ฆฌํ๋ผ
- ์ปค๋ฐ ์ปจ๋ฒค์
- ๋ฌธ์ ํ์ด ๋ฑ๋ก ๋ฐฉ๋ฒ
- branch ์ฌ์ฉ ๋ฐฉ๋ฒ
- ํ์ผ๋ช ๊ท์น
- ๋งค์ฃผ
์์์ผ
์ ํด์ง ์๊ฐ์ ๋ชจ์ฌ์ ์คํฐ๋๋ฅผ ์งํํฉ๋๋ค - ๋งค์ฃผ ์คํฐ๋ํ ๋ด์ฉ์ ์ ๋ฆฌํ์ฌ github์ ์ ๋ฆฌํ ํ ๋์ค์ฝ๋ ์ฑ๋์ github ๋งํฌ๋ฅผ ๊ณต์ ํฉ๋๋ค.
- ๊ฐ์ ์ ์งํ๊ณ , ํ์ต ํจ๊ณผ๋ฅผ ๊ทน๋ํํ๊ธฐ ์ํด
๋งค์ผ
ํ์ดํ๋ ๊ฒ์ ๋ชฉํ๋ก ํฉ๋๋ค. - ์ถ๊ฐ์ ์ธ ๋ฌธ์ ํ์ด ๋ฐ ํ์ต์ ๋น์ฐํ ์์ ์ ๋๋ค!
programmers
: programmers ํ์ดleetcode
: leetcode ํ์ดds
: ์๋ฃ๊ตฌ์กฐ๋ฅผ ํ์ตํ๊ณ ์ ๋ฆฌํ ๋ด์ฉalgo
: ์๊ณ ๋ฆฌ์ฆ์ ํ์ตํ๊ณ ์ ๋ฆฌํ ๋ด์ฉchore
: ํด๋/ํ์ผ ๊ตฌ์กฐ ๋ณ๊ฒฝdocs
: ๊ณตํต ๋ฌธ์ ์์ ๋ฐ ์ถ๊ฐ
๐โโฌ ๋ฌธ์ ํ์ด ์ดํ github์ push! (๋ณธ์ธ ๋ธ๋์น/๋ณธ์ธ ํด๋๋ง ์ง์ ์ ์ผ๋ก ์์ ํ์๋ฉด ๋ฉ๋๋ค!)
- ๋ณธ์ธ branch๋ก ์ด๋
- ๋ณธ์ธ ํด๋๋ก ์ด๋
- ๋ฌธ์ ํ์ด ํ๋ซํผ(programmers, leetcode etc) ํด๋ ๋ด์ ํด๋นํ๋ ๋ฌธ์ ํ์ด ํ์ผ ์ถ๊ฐ
- ๋งค์ฃผ ์คํฐ๋ ์ด์ ์ main branch์ merge
- Programmers: `์ด๋ฆ_๋ฌธ์ ๋ช
.swift`
- ex) `[์ฐจ์ฐจ] ์ ๊ท ์์ด๋ ์ถ์ฒ.swift`
- LeetCode: `์ด๋ฆ_๋ฌธ์ ๋ช
.swift`
- ex) `[์ฐจ์ฐจ] Two Sums.swift`
- ํ์ผ ์์ฑ ์์
ex.
Sorting the Sentence.swift
// Logic (ํ์ด ๋ฐฉ์)
// 1. ์คํ์ ์ฌ์ฉํ๋ค
// 2. popํด์ ์์๋ฅผ ๊บผ๋ธ๋ค
// 3. ~~
// Solution (ํ์ด)
func solution() {
// code
}